John Lay

Birth1591 - Froxfield, Wiltshire, England
Death02 May 1656 - Ramsbury, Wiltshire, , England
MotherAlice Say
FatherJohn Lay

Born in Froxfield, Wiltshire, England on 1591 to John Lay and Alice Say. John Lay married Joan Brimenger and had 9 children. He passed away on 02 May 1656 in Ramsbury, Wiltshire, , England.
